§ 2-40-825 — Entry requirements to an approved slaughter facility
Arkansas·Title 2
(a)All equidae consigned to an approved slaughter facility must be properly and individually identified and accompanied by a waybill, bill of lading, permit, or certificate of veterinary inspection.
(b)A known reactor must be branded, and a known exposed animal must be properly identified and accompanied by a permit.
